From Bikini Bottom to Arendelle: What the Questions Cover
The questions span four categories of animation knowledge: character identification (Patrick Star as SpongeBob's best friend, Scar as the Lion King villain, Elsa's ice powers), studio attribution (DreamWorks created Shrek, Pixar made Finding Nemo and The Incredibles and Up), series knowledge (Homer's Duff Beer, Bart's Springfield, Avatar: The Last Airbender's main cast), and animation history (Toy Story as the first fully computer-animated feature film in 1995).
This mix matters for quiz builders because animation audiences rarely have uniform knowledge. Someone who grew up on Nickelodeon cartoons might blank on Disney princess questions. A Pixar superfan might not know The Simpsons deep cuts. By spreading questions across studios, decades, and formats, the quiz keeps every type of animation fan engaged rather than only rewarding expertise in one franchise.
The select-all-that-apply questions add a layer that standard multiple choice cannot. Identifying which films are Pixar productions or which characters appear in Avatar requires recall across a broader set of facts. Partial credit scoring means participants earn points for every correct selection, so someone who nails Finding Nemo and Up but accidentally checks Shrek still gets rewarded for what they know.

Each question is worth 10 points for a 100-point total. Instant feedback is enabled, so participants see whether they got it right immediately along with an explanation. Learning that Toy Story was the first fully computer-animated feature or that the Simpsons live in Springfield (a deliberate choice by Matt Groening because nearly every state has one) is the kind of fact that animation fans immediately want to share.
